My daughter adores chocolate and peanut butter together. I am not sure where I got this recipe, I do know I have been making if for almost 25 years. We usually have it on July 4th after our cookout.

prep time 25 Min
cook time
method Refrigerate/Freeze
yield 10 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 1 package oreos (not double stuff)
  • 8 - regular sized butterfinger bars
  • 1 stick melted butter
  • 1/2 gallon vanilla ice cream

How To Make o-b ice cream dessert

  • Step 1
    In a zip lock bag crush Oreos and butterfingers. (It's easier to crush a little at a time and then put in a bowl.) Once all crushed, mix in a stick of melted butter. In a 9x13 pan press down ½ the mixture. Then, put ice cream on top of mixture. (I opened up the whole container of ice cream and cut it into slices...then it's easy to pat down in the pan.) Cover the ice cream with remaining ½ mixture. Lastly, put in the freezer until you're ready to eat it!
  • Step 2
    You can use different flavors of Oreos and ice cream. To serve I use a bit of chocolate sauce on the plate and place the dessert on top. Then drizzle a bit of chocolate sauce over the top with maybe a bit of whipped cream.
